Fr. Peter Abue is a priest and the Vicar General of the diocese of Ogoja, Nigeria, and a member of the St Francis Humanitarian Mission (SFHM) in Nigeria. The SFHM is a registered non-profit entity in Nigeria operating under the supervision of the Church and working in partnership with the Franciscan University of Steubenville. SFHM cares for poor children and the marginalized
living in neglected areas of Nigeria through educational and vocational support and training.

Support for this mission will help children and young people to be lifted from chronic poverty to sustainable livelihoods.
